Effective communication skills are essential for exceptional leaders, as they allow them to effectively convey their ideas, thoughts, and expectations to others, and to build strong relationships and trust.

sasint / Pixabay

Here are a few key points on communication skills for exceptional leaders:

  • Verbal communication: Exceptional leaders are able to clearly and effectively communicate their ideas and thoughts through speaking, whether in one-on-one conversations or in front of large groups. They are able to use appropriate language and tone, and are able to actively listen and engage with others.
  • Written communication: Exceptional leaders are able to effectively communicate their ideas and thoughts through writing, whether in emails, reports, or other documents. They are able to use clear and concise language and structure their writing in a way that is easy to understand.
  • Nonverbal communication: Exceptional leaders are able to effectively communicate through nonverbal cues such as body language, facial expressions, and gestures. They are able to use these cues to convey confidence, empathy, and other emotions, and to better connect with others.
  • Active listening: Exceptional leaders are able to actively listen to others and show that they are engaged and interested in what is being said. This includes paying attention, asking questions, and providing feedback.
  • Empathy: Exceptional leaders are able to understand and respond to the emotions of others in a way that shows care and concern. They are able to put themselves in other people’s shoes and effectively communicate and connect with them.

Effective communication skills are essential for exceptional leaders because they allow them to effectively convey their ideas, thoughts, and expectations to others, and to build strong relationships and trust. This includes the ability to communicate clearly and effectively through speaking, writing, and nonverbal cues, as well as the ability to actively listen and show empathy towards others. Strong communication skills allow exceptional leaders to effectively lead and manage others, and to create a positive and inclusive work environment.

Emotional intelligence is the ability to recognize and understand one’s own emotions and the emotions of others, and to use this awareness to manage and regulate one’s own emotions and behavior. It involves the ability to recognize and understand social cues, as well as the interpersonal dynamics at play in a given situation.

  • Self-awareness: Exceptional leaders have a strong sense of self-awareness and are able to recognize and understand their own emotions and how they impact others. This includes being able to accurately assess their strengths and limitations, and seeking feedback to improve.
  • Self-regulation: Exceptional leaders are able to regulate their own emotions and behaviors, especially in difficult situations. This means they are able to stay calm, manage their reactions, and make decisions objectively.
  • Motivation: Exceptional leaders are able to use their emotions to drive motivation and inspire others. They are able to tap into their own passions and values to create a sense of purpose and meaning for themselves and those around them.
  • Empathy: Exceptional leaders are able to understand and respond to the emotions of others in a way that shows care and concern. They are able to put themselves in other people’s shoes and effectively communicate and connect with them.
  • Social skills: Exceptional leaders have well-developed social skills and are able to effectively communicate, collaborate, and build relationships with a diverse range of people. They are able to navigate social situations and conflicts effectively, and create a positive and inclusive culture.

For exceptional leaders, having high emotional intelligence is crucial. It allows them to effectively navigate complex social situations, build strong, positive relationships with their team, and communicate effectively with others. It also allows them to manage their own emotions and reactions, which is crucial for maintaining a level head and making sound decisions in high-stress situations.

Overall, emotional intelligence is a key characteristic of exceptional leaders. It allows them to effectively lead and inspire their team, and it is a skill that can be developed and improved upon through self-awareness, self-regulation, and practice.

Integrity

Integrity is a key characteristic of exceptional leaders. It refers to the quality of being honest and having strong moral principles that guide one’s actions. Exceptional leaders with integrity are known for their honesty, reliability, and trustworthiness, and they are able to earn the respect and admiration of their team and peers.

For exceptional leaders, having integrity means:

  • Being honest and transparent in their communication and actions
  • Having the courage to do what is right, even when it is difficult or unpopular
  • Taking responsibility for their decisions and actions, and being accountable for their outcomes
  • Being reliable and trustworthy, and earning the respect and admiration of their team and peers
  • Sticking to their values and beliefs, and not compromising them for personal gain or to please others

Having integrity is essential for building strong, trusting relationships with team members and stakeholders. It is also crucial for creating a positive and productive work environment, where everyone feels valued and respected. In the long run, integrity is what sets exceptional leaders apart from the rest and helps them inspire and guide their team towards success.

What is Vision for an Exceptional leaders?

A vision is a clear and compelling picture of the future that a leader wants to create for their team or organization. It provides direction and sets priorities for the team, and gives a sense of purpose and motivation. A strong vision should be specific and achievable, but also ambitious and inspiring. It should also align with the values and goals of the team or organization.

An exceptional leader’s vision should be communicated in a way that is clear, inspiring, and resonates with team members. It should also be adaptable and able to evolve as circumstances change or new information becomes available.

When it comes to vision for an exceptional leader, some key quality to remember:

  • Clear: The leader’s vision should be clear and easy to understand, with specific goals and objectives.
  • Compelling: The vision should be inspiring and motivating, and should resonate with the leader’s team or organization.
  • Future: The vision should be focused on creating a specific future state or outcome.
  • Inspire: The leader should be able to inspire and motivate others to work towards the shared vision.
  • Priorities: The vision should help set priorities and guide the direction of the team or organization.
  • Purpose: The vision should give a sense of purpose and meaning to the work of the team or organization.
  • Adaptable: The vision should be flexible and able to evolve as circumstances change or new information becomes available.
  • Align: The vision should align with the values and goals of the team or organization.

Example of Leaders with Great Vision:

There have been many leaders throughout history who have been known for their great vision. Here are a few examples:

  • Mahatma Gandhi: Gandhi was a leader in India’s independence movement, and is known for his vision of a free and independent India, based on nonviolence and civil disobedience.
  • Martin Luther King Jr.: King was a leader in the American civil rights movement, and had a vision of a society where people of all races were treated equally and with dignity.
  • Steve Jobs: Jobs, the co-founder and former CEO of Apple, was known for his ability to see the potential in new technologies and to envision how they could be used in innovative ways. He had a vision of creating products that were not only functional, but also beautiful and intuitive to use.
  • Elon Musk: Musk, the CEO of SpaceX and Tesla, has a vision of making humanity a multiplanetary species and transitioning the world to sustainable energy.

These are just a few examples of leaders who have been known for their great vision. There are many others who have inspired and motivated others to work towards a shared vision, and who have made a significant impact in their respective fields.

In conclusion, having a vision is a crucial aspect of being an exceptional leader. It allows leaders to set a clear direction for their team and inspires them to work towards a common goal. An exceptional leader’s vision should be bold, achievable, and inspire those around them to strive for excellence.

How to file a complaint in RERA?

 
Fighting against a developer for your valuable properties has been now made easy and convenient.
The Supreme court has ruled that buyers are free to select the legal remedies available for them in the form of RERA and consumer fora.
The REAL ESTATE (REGULATION and DEVELOPMENT) ACT, 2016 was introduced to establish REAL ESTATE REGULATORY AUTHORITY to regulate and protect the interest of consumers or property buyers in the real estate sector. This act helps to ensure transparency in the project, proper information about the developer, and speedy dispute redressal. According to this act, no developer can make additions and alterations to the project in the sanction plans that are agreed to be taken, without the prior consent of the buyer.
Now if you want to file a complaint under RERA against a developer you need to follow some simple steps given below:
Step 1: you need to visit the state’s official website
Step 2: you have to click on the complaint registration link, after that, you will be directed to the complaint where you have to fill in the details.

 

step 3: once you filled in the details of your complaint then you will be asked to fill in some personal details such as name, address, contact, etc. you can also attach supporting documents while filing the complaint.
 
Step 4: once you filled the form as a complainant you will be asked to pay the amount for filing a  complaint. online payment option is also available for convenient and easy filing.    

TRESPASSING :

Trespassing means crossing or entering into the land or property without the consent or permission of the owner.

It is a criminal offense unless you have a lawful reason to cross the boundary.

There are 3 types of trespassing i.e trespass to the person, trespass to chattels, trespass to land.

What is SSD?

SSD stands for a solid-state drive. It is basically a storage device where you can store your personal data. SSD is a type of secondary storage. In a computer, SSD also stores operating system code, frameworks, and drivers which allows the system to boot up and operate.

It performs same basic functions as a hard disk drive. Basically, SSD’s replace HDD’s      (Hard Disk Drives).

INDIA (Jan. 11 2022) – COVID-19: Entry requirements for international travelers updated

India has updated its guidance for international arrivals and added countries to the “countries at-risk” list.

Key Points: 

  • As of Jan. 11, individuals intending to travel to India must:
    • Submit a self-declaration form on the online Air Suvidha portal.
    • Upload a negative PCR test result that was taken within 72 hours of departure.
    • Submit a signed affidavit attesting to the authenticity of the PCR test results.
  • As of Jan. 11, travelers from the “countries at-risk” list, including EU countries, Brazil, China, Israel, Singapore, South Africa, and the U.K., among others, must:

  • Take a COVID-19 test upon arrival and receive negative results before leaving the airport.
  • Quarantine at home for seven days and taken another test on the eighth day of arrival.
  • Self-monitor for another seven days after test results are received.

Authorities advise travelers to pre-book PCR tests online via the Air Suvidha Portal. If travelers from at-risk countries test positive for COVID-19 they must quarantine at a designated facility. More information regarding entry requirements and health protocols is available here.

 

AMOLED:

Amoled display is a display technology invented by Samsung . In an AMOLED display both the backlight of the screen and the screen itself are LED.

The word AMOLED stands for ‘Active Matrix Organic Light Emitting Diode’.

RETINA:

Retina display is the one used by Apple in its displays, It’s called retina display because the pixel density is high enough that individual pixels are not visible at “normal viewing distance”

Difference in AMOLED and RETINA display: Both Retina and AMOLED display are termed as LED displays, but in reality Retina displays only have LED in backlight, while the front screen is a LCD.

LED:

LED is a displays type in which source of light is ‘Light emitting diodes’ and LEDs are placed closely on circuit board to each other to produce vibrant display colours.

LED provide more flexibility in display to electronic devices manufacturers as compared to LCD. LED stands for “Light Emitting Diodes”.

LCD:

LCD is a display type whereby light is emitted through reflector or backlight to display content on screen. LCD uses Light modulating display properties of liquid crystal combined with polarizers for display. Unlike LED, LCD do not emit light directly. LCD stands for “Liquid Crystal Display”.

SUKANYA SAMRIDDHI YOJANA

 

‘SUKANYA SAMRIDDHI YOJANA’ is an Indian Government-backed saving account scheme. This scheme allows the parents of the girl child to make their child’s future bright. Parents can build or save money into this account for their girl child for their future benefits like education, marriage, etc. This scheme is the part of ‘BETI BACHAO BETI PADHAO’ yojana. Through this campaign or yojana government of India aims to generate awareness and improve the efficiency of welfare services intended for girls in India.

 

 

MAIN HIGHLIGHTS:

 

  • An account can be opened in the name of a girl child till she attains the age of 10 years.
  • Only one account can be opened in the name of a girl child.
  • The birth certificate of girl child in whose name the account is opened must be submitted.
  • An account can be opened with a minimum of Rs. 250/- and thereafter any amount in multiples of Rs. 100/- can be deposited. A minimum of Rs. 250/- and a maximum of Rs.150000/- must be deposited in a Financial year.
  • From April 2020 sukanya account provides 7.6% interest compounded annually.
  • This account has a tenure of 21 years or until a girl child marries after the age of 18.
  • One withdrawal shall be allowed on attaining the age of 18 years of the account holder to meet education expenses up to 50 % of the balance at the credit of the preceding financial year.
  • The account can be transferred anywhere in India from one post office/bank to another.
  • An account can be opened in Post office and branches of authorized banks.
  • This scheme is also allowed under 80C deductions.
